Olympus DSX Series

Opto-digital microscopes

Olympus Corporation

The DSX series with its three models, the DSX100, DSX500 and DSX500i, sets new standards for opto-digital industrial microscopy and non-contact measuring techniques. An ergonomic design and high level of user-friendliness is matched with the most advanced optics. With no binoculars, the DSX inspection system is especially ergonomic. Various user modes and the facility to create user profiles and protocols ensure full flexibility and individual adjustment possibilities. Previews displayed on the intuitive touch screen enable a swift selection of the best optical technique for obtaining precise, high-resolution images.
